Overview
Getting media
publicity is not as easy as sending out a press release and waiting
for the phone calls to come flooding in from story starved journalists
desperate to interview you. They don't just sit on their bums all
day waiting to read a media release which blows their socks off
- they're all extremely busy people, racing around trying to beat
their deadlines so they can get home
on time ( or to the nearest bar ).
Most people
sending press releases to the media get no press coverage at all.
Most press releases are thrown in the bin after a 2 second glance,
because they're not well written enough. The headline doesn't grab,
the first paragraph doesn't tease the journo into continuing reading.
A lot of pencil chewing needs to go into writing a release. You
can't just toss one off in 5 minutes.
But, of course,
press releases aren't the only way to go.
